Output 89e7668f4d934dae9f11de762a34de6a64d3fb5e72f9440524975c53450237cd:0

value
1389217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3e4608826216e71d47f4e4946e6f7a8a817057d OP_EQUAL
address
3NTzu1M5Tb1TpZEa1W95epQpoRhUtwBW4M
transaction
89e7668f4d934dae9f11de762a34de6a64d3fb5e72f9440524975c53450237cd
spent
true